South Carolina State Vehicle InspectionsI would like to start a petition to require all vehicles in the State of South Carolina to require vehicle inspections on every vehicle registered in the state, similar to that of vehicles in North Carolina. In particular, setting a standard for minimum tire tread depth's. I have personally witnessed way to many vehicles with bald tires and small children in the back seat of them. These are moving missiles that can tragically change the course of a human being's life in seconds. The greater the tread depth, the greater room for water to pass thru and evacuate the tire, creating a larger contact patch of rubber on the road, increasing traction, decreasing hydroplaning, and leading to an enhanced overall control.2 of 100 SignaturesCreated by Jose

Stop the overuse of standardized testsAs a parent and teacher I have seen the use of standardized tests stifle creativity and problem solving skills by taking over the curriculum in our public schools. Teachers are now spending weeks at a time teaching test taking strategies, drilling kids with rote memorization facts because they know this is how they and their students will be evaluated. Reading and math dominate the curriculum so there is hardly any time for science and social studies. The tests are not a reliable predictor of how smart or talented a student is or how good a teacher is. This must end for the sake of education.1 of 100 SignaturesCreated by David Boucher
